Fresh Basil
Fresh basil is a fragrant, leafy green herb known for its sweet and slightly peppery flavor. It is a staple in Mediterranean and Southeast Asian cuisines.
Notes
Choose basil leaves that are vibrant green and free from dark spots or yellowing. Fresh basil is best used immediately for optimal flavor, but can be stored in the refrigerator for a few days.

Beets
Beets are root vegetables known for their deep red color, though they can also be found in golden and candy cane varieties. Originating in the Mediterranean region, beets have been cultivated for thousands of years and are a staple in many European cuisines. They possess an earthy, sweet flavor with a hint of bitterness, particularly in their skin. The texture of beets is firm and crunchy when raw, becoming tender and smooth when cooked. In cooking, beets are versatile; they can be roasted, boiled, pickled, or even grated raw into salads. They release their vibrant color when cooked, which can add visual appeal to dishes, though it may also stain surfaces and utensils. Beets are known for their ability to add natural sweetness and vibrant color to both savory and sweet dishes alike.
Greek Seasoning
Greek seasoning is a fragrant blend of dried herbs and spices that captures the essence of Mediterranean cuisine. Its flavor profile is robust, featuring oregano's earthiness, thyme's subtle mintiness, and a hint of rosemary's piney depth, often complemented by a touch of garlic and onion. The texture is finely ground, making it easy to sprinkle evenly over dishes. Originating from Greece, it reflects the country's love for simple yet bold flavors. Its versatility makes it invaluable for enhancing meats, vegetables, and grains with a taste of the Aegean.
